Latest Patents: Smith holds a patent titled "Method and Apparatus for Manipulating Particles." This inventive approach encompasses a sophisticated method and apparatus designed for manipulating polarizable dielectric particles. Specifically, the method involves positioning a liquid containing the particles above a surface of a piezoelectric material. By inducing a shear-horizontal surface acoustic wave in the piezoelectric material, a time-varying non-uniform evanescent electric field is created, extending into the liquid. This field plays a critical role in applying a force to the particles through dielectrophoresis, making this invention a significant advancement in particle manipulation technology.
